I believe that it was a courtesy inspection.  If you go through a
courtesy inspection and pass you get a sticker to display.  When the
Coast Guard or their aux. see the sticker they are a lot less likely to
look closer.  They already know you play by the rules so they don't need
to watch you like they do others.  (This knowledge is one of the few
advantages of being a former power boater.)
